Restrictions for licensees.

313.260. 1. No license shall be issued to any person toengage in business primarily as a lottery game retailer.

2. No person shall be licensed as a lottery game retailerwho:

(1) Has been convicted of a felony;

(2) Is or has been a professional gambler or gamblingpromoter;

(3) Has been convicted of bookmaking or any other form ofillegal gambling;

(4) Has been convicted of a crime involving fraud ormisrepresentation;

(5) Has purchased a federal tax stamp for wagering orgambling activity;

(6) Has been convicted of or pleaded nolo contendere to anyillegal gambling activity;

(7) Has had his ticket retailer's license revoked by thecommission;

(8) Is a lottery contractor or lottery vendor;

(9) Is an employee of the commission or any spouse, child,brother, sister, or parent of an employee of the commission; or

(10) Is under the age of twenty-one;

(11) Is a firm, corporation or organization in which aperson defined in subdivision (1), (2), (3), or (4) of thissubsection is to participate in the management or sales oflottery tickets or shares.

(L. 1985 S.B. 44 § 13)

Effective 6-11-85
